Buckfastleigh clothing bank raises nearly £1,000 for The Fire Fighters Charity

Buckfastleigh's clothing bank has raised nearly £1,000 for The Fire Fighters Charity since it has been in operation. 

The clothing bank at Buckfastleigh Fire Station has raised £921 for The Fire Fighters Charity and users have donated an average of one tonne of clothing every year.

A spokesperson for the Buckfastleigh Fire Station said: "Just want to say a massive thank you to everyone of you who has donated clothes to our clothes bank since we've had it. Good old Buckfastleigh ????"

The Fire Fighters Charity runs the clothing recycling scheme across the UK, which raises around £600,000 for the cause, as well as reducing the amount of clothes sent to landfill. 

What you can donate:

  • Adult and children’s clothing
  • Socks
  • Coats
  • Underwear
  • Paired shoes
  • Handbags
  • Linen
  • Please NO bric-a-brac, plastic, toys or electrical items please.

The Fire Fighters Charity offers specialist, lifelong support for members of the UK fire services community, "empowering individuals to achieve mental, physical and social wellbeing throughout their lives". You can find out more on the website: www.firefighterscharity.org.uk
